Action item from the Quillmark consent banner rollout postmortem: the banner re-prompted returning visitors because the consent cookie lifetime was shorter than the policy refresh interval. As the contractor taking this on, align the two values and add a regression test covering the Fennway staging tenant. For context, the current tuning constants are reproduced below.

constants for yafog-hawep:
RATE_LIMITS = {
    "aldeth": 722,
    "tamix": 452,
}

// Heads up, support folks: this is the interval (seconds) the Brightgate
// load balancer waits between health-check pings. If nodes flap in and
// out of rotation, someone probably lowered this below 5 — don't.
// Cross-check the deployed value against the build recorded under the
// token below.

build token for tajeg-bajep: htk14_409ba9df6b8acb

## Tuning incremental rebuilds

If customers complain that Pagesmith rebuilds feel sluggish, it's almost always the dependency-graph walk, not the rendering. Incremental mode only re-renders pages whose content hash or template changed, batched to keep memory flat on big sites. You can trade latency for throughput with a handful of knobs in the site config. The defaults, which suit sites under ~10k pages, look like this.

tuning constants:
RATE_LIMITS = {
    "zorael": 10,
    "oliix": 1,
    "holix": 2,
    "quenix": 10,
}